DST Root CA X3 certificate after 30 september 2021

Hello. I have an issue checking mail due to expired root certificate DST Root CA X3. The version of Thunderbird is quite old, but i appreciate its current functionality a… (read more)

Hello. I have an issue checking mail due to expired root certificate DST Root CA X3. The version of Thunderbird is quite old, but i appreciate its current functionality and don't feel urge to upgrade it to newest version. Mentioned root certificate is used to confirm Lets Encrypt certificate mail server is using. I installed ISRG Root X1 self signed, Lets Encrypt R3 and IdenTrust Commercial Root CA 1 (which is replacement for DST one) in my Windows 7, but Thunderbird still looks at DST Root CA X3 checking mails. This certificate is inside NSS Thunderbird base flagged as builtin object and can't be removed. Seems like Thunderbid doesn't care I have newer proper certificates in system. Can I somehow fix the certificate issue without upgrading TB to newest version?
